Trump Backs FIFA President Amid Resignation Pressure

President Donald Trump has stepped in to defend FIFA President Gianni Infantino, throwing his weight behind a staunch ally as calls for the international soccer boss’ resignation have reached a fever pitch.
Trump had earlier distanced himself from the FIFA president’s proposal to sell off private stakes in the World Cup, which resulted in an escalating conflict from which Infantino was forced to backtrack.
“FIFA would be making a terrible mistake if, for any reason, they even considered replacing President Gianni Infantino,” Trump wrote Monday on Truth Social .
The organization has repeatedly suggested it has both lost confidence in Infantino’s leadership and is seeking avenues for accountability, including the FIFA president’s resignation.
CONCACAF and UEFA, European soccer’s governing body, both rejected Infantino’s plan within days of its announcement — an objection that initially proved difficult for the FIFA president to work around.
